# Flaglight Rollouts — Approvals

Quick version for on-call: any rollout touching more than 5% of traffic needs an approval in Flaglight before the ramp continues. Kill switches don't need approval — just flip them and note it in the incident channel. Scheduled ramps pause automatically if error budget burns hot. If you're stuck at 2 a.m. with a pending approval, there's one person authorized to override, and that's the approver below.

account owner for tagep-bafof: Norael Gilax Juleth

**Action item (PM-214, Coldvault archival):** Automate archiving of cold storage buckets older than the retention cutoff. Manual sweeps missed two regions last quarter and blew the storage budget. Owner: infra rotation. Sweep cadence, batch size, and age thresholds must be config-driven, not hardcoded, so on-call can tune under load. Dry-run mode required before first prod run. Proposed defaults for review at sync are below.

limits module of fahog-kahop:
CAPS = {
    "fraeth": 189,
    "drumir": 842,
}

Ticket FD-HUNT-88: We finally cornered the leaked file descriptors in the Bramblehook upload worker. Turns out retry paths skipped the close on partial multipart failures. Patch wraps the handle in a guard; soak test ran 48 hours with a flat fd count. Safe to include in the cut — verifying build token below.

session token of kahag-bawip = htk6_729d08